On 16 February 2018, “The Art of Banksy” exhibition opened at BIKINI BERLIN. On the first floor of the concept shopping mall, more than 60 original drawings, paintings, sculptures and previously unpublished photos are evidence of Banksy’s ascent from graffiti sprayer to internationally lauded street artist. His most famous work, “Girl with Balloon”, from the year 2004 is also on show here. Most of the exhibition’s pieces come from private collections.
Banksy is renowned all over the world for his stencils on walls, streets and bridges. But despite his fame and popularity, he remains an enigma. Only a very close circle of trusted confidantes knows who the man behind the pseudonym really is. Many even doubt whether Banksy is an individual person and suspect that there is an artist collective behind his work. But despite all the mystery surrounding him, Banksy, with his part humorous, part provocative political motives, is without a doubt one of the most formative artists of our time.
Even his long-time, former companion Steve Lazarides refuses to reveal Banksy’s true identity. Lazarides was Banksy’s agent for eleven years and also one of the pioneers of the street art movement. He is therefore not only an expert when it comes to this art form, but also the curator of the Banksy exhibition at BIKINI BERLIN.
